Enemy Variants
To improve visual feedback for enemy types and stats, we improved full recolours to better communicate how enemies of the same type still have different behaviours.
Elite enemies are also more visually distinct now.
SFX Overhaul
All SFX have been reworked for a more satisfying experience that matches the style of the game better.
VFX Overhaul
A lot of visual effects have been added to enemies, making it significantly more satisfying to kill them in droves. Likewise, some weapon VFX have also received an update to be more visually appealing.
Animation Update
While implementing new characters, we also decided to rework Lydia’s animations to flow better while moving.
HUD Update
People reported the HUD wasn’t ideal for communicating how the beat system works. We’ve redesigned the visuals to better show the grid in action and when to expect the weapons activating based on their placement.
Other improvements include a smaller EXP bar that communicates more quickly how close you are to your next Level Up as well as displaying a numeric value for your Health. Finally, we’ve increased the size of the health bar above the player’s head to make it stand out more in the sea of enemies chasing you.
User Interface Improvements
We’ve improved consistency and readability for a variety of menus. This includes displaying controller and keyboard prompts for nearly all buttons as well as updating old versions of prompts with new, stylish versions that match the aesthetic of the game better.
Controller setup has been improved as well, making the game more user friendly to navigate with a controller.
The Hub
The hub has received a small expansion and our shopkeepers now show some small animations while they’re still in the process of setting up shop for the full release of the game.
